    NEW DELHI: Several stocks plunged in excess of 5 per cent in Mumbai trading on Monday even as equity benchmark BSE Sensex traded 682.3 points down at 58953.71 amid brisk selling in frontline bluechip counters.

    On the BSE, Fino Payments Bank Ltd.(down 15.27 per cent), Mukesh Babu Fin(down 12.65 per cent), Palash Securities(down 12.14 per cent), One97 Communications Ltd.(down 11.88 per cent) and Oriental Veneer(down 9.98 per cent) were among the stocks that plunged over 5 per cent during the session.

    In the Nifty pack, 14 stocks traded in the green, while 36 stocks traded in the red.

    The Nifty index was trading 192.6 points down at 17572.2.

    On the BSE, Fino Payments Bank Ltd., One97 Communications Ltd., SBL Infratech Ltd., GCM Comm and Aayush Food & Herbs hit their fresh 52-week lows, while Starline Precious, Dhunseri Invst, SBC Exports, Promax Power Ltd. and Vishal Bearings Ltd. touched their fresh 52-week highs.
